Dubai: The All India Football Federation (AIFF) has proudly revealed that five Indian match officials are now part of the FIFA International List of Match Officials for 2026. This accolade reflects India’s expanding footprint in international football.
Among the inducted officials, Rachana Kamani from Gujarat has made history as a female referee, marking a pivotal moment for women's representation in the sport. Additionally, male referees Ashwin Kumar from Puducherry and Aditya Purkayastha from Delhi have achieved a significant career milestone with their inclusion.
Also selected as assistant referees are Muralitharan Pandurangan and Peter Christopher, further underscoring the comprehensive capabilities of Indian officials. Notably, both Ashwin Kumar and Aditya Purkayastha have completed the prestigious AFC Referee Academy course in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ia, known for its rigorous training for elite officials. Rachana Kamani is currently advancing through this demanding program.
With these new selections, India now has a total of 19 match officials acknowledged on FIFA’s International List for 2026, highlighting the country's dedication to developing world-class refereeing talent.
2026 FIFA World Cup Draw Insights
The draw for the highly anticipated 2026 FIFA World Cup took place at the John F. Kennedy Center, marking the beginning of preparations for the tournament’s inaugural 48-team format. Jointly hosted by Canada, Mexico, and the United States, this edition guarantees an exciting array of matches and thrilling group-stage pairings.
In Group C, Morocco, Brazil, Scotland, and Haiti will compete, with Morocco recently showing strong performance.
Group L features a matchup between England and Croatia, while Ghana and Panama aim for progression.
Group B is set to include Italy, Canada, Qatar, and Switzerland, depending on playoff outcomes, making it a thrilling battle.
The tournament opener will see host Mexico face off against South Africa, with Group A also featuring South Korea and a playoff victor among Denmark, North Macedonia, the Czech Republic, and Ireland.
List of Current Indian Match Officials on FIFA Roster
Referees:
Venkatesh R., Harish Kundu, Senthil Nathan Sekaran, Crystal John, Ashwin Kumar, Aditya Purkayastha, Ranjita Devi Tekcham, Rachana Hasmukhbhai Kamani.
Assistant Referees:
Vairamuthu Parasuraman, Sumanta Dutta, Arun Sasidharan Pillai, Ujjal Halder, Muralitharan Pandurangan, Dipesh Manohar Sawant, Sourav Sarkar, Christopher Peter, Riiohlang Dhar, Elangbam Debala Devi.
